Troops recover body of kidnapped Fulani community leader in Plateau, arrest suspect

Troops of Sector 4 under Operation Enduring Peace have recovered the decomposing body of a kidnapped community leader, Alhaji Lawal Abubakar Wakili of Kekong, during a search-and-rescue operation in Gashish District, Barkin Ladi Local Government Area of Plateau State.

Security sources said the discovery was made at about 070930A on May 6 when troops, in collaboration with local residents, conducted a coordinated search within the fringes of Kurra, Jokko hills and surrounding bush areas.

The victim was reportedly abducted earlier at Gashish, prompting sustained search operations by troops and community members in the area.

Following the recovery of the body, tensions reportedly rose in parts of the community, with aggrieved residents demanding the release of suspects earlier arrested in connection with the kidnapping.

The sources said troops quickly brought the situation under control through engagement and assurance that due process and justice would be followed in handling the case.

In a related development, one Chiroma Bello Abdulkarim, 67, of Ningon village in Gashish District, was arrested in connection with the kidnapping and killing of the victim.

He is currently in custody undergoing investigation alongside other suspects linked to the incident.

Security operatives said calm had been restored in the area, while efforts were ongoing to track additional suspects believed to be connected to the crime.

They added that investigation was being intensified to uncover the circumstances surrounding the abduction and ensure all those involved are brought to justice.

Former SSA To Zamfara State Governor Petitioned Twin Police Officers For Illegally Detaining Him.

Mr. Muhammad Musa, who was former Senior Special Assistant to Former Zamfara state Governor, Alhaji Bello Matawalle, petitioned Hassan Gimba and Hussaini Gimba, twin police officers who arrested him and leveraged his properties and finances over what he called “False accusation”.

Musa said that the twin officers further demanded huge part of his properties after releasing him, and threatened him to keep the whole matter under carpet.

He further claimed that it was the same twin officers who murdered a Kaduna-based vocal critic, Abubakar Dadiyata in his presence. Hence, they demanded that he either cooperate or face the same wrath as Dadiyata.

Musa called on the Inspector General of Police to trace the issue and take drastic action against the twin policemen, who usually vowed that they are “untouchable”.

Dadiyata Shot To Death

Recent reports confirmed that Abubakar Dadiyata, a vocal critic of the Nigerian government and a Journalist was shot to death.

Dadiyata was arrested in his residence in Kaduna after his fierce criticism of the then APC government under Late Muhammadu Buhari, El-rufa'i's Kaduna government and Ganduje's Kano government.

Since after his sudden “unlawful” arrest, Dadiyata went missing without any trace.

Muhammad Musa, former SSA to Governor Bello Matawalle of Zamfara state wrote on his page hours ago that he witnessed the death of Dadiyata, who according to him was shot by a police officer by the name Hussaini Gimba.

Recently, Nasir El-rufa'i, Former Kaduna State Governor, denied his association with Dadiyata's missing. Saying he was never a threat to his government, noted that Dadiyata's outrages were more harmful to Ganduje's Kano state government.

Troops Raid Berom Militia Arms Factories in Vom, Plateau State

For years, innocent people have been misled with narratives blaming outsiders for the persistent violence and killings across Plateau State. But recent discoveries are beginning to expose a disturbing reality that some of the weapons allegedly used in these attacks were being secretly fabricated by Berom militants themselves.

Troops of Operation Enduring Peace (OPEP) have uncovered illegal arms manufacturing factories in Vom, Jos South LGA of Plateau State, exposing what security sources describe as a dangerous network fueling violence and bloodshed across communities.

Acting on weeks of intelligence gathering and covert surveillance, the Quick Response Force (QRF) stormed two clandestine weapon-production sites and arrested five suspected Berom militia members allegedly involved in fabricating arms used in deadly attacks and targeted killings within the state.

Items recovered during the operation include nine fabricated AK-47 rifles, one locally made pistol, four empty magazines, seven skeleton AK-47 rifles, and 10 rifle butts-discoveries that raise fresh concerns over the scale of illegal weapon production and insecurity in Plateau State.

The operation marks a major breakthrough in the fight against armed militias and criminal networks threatening peace and stability in the region and the entire state.
